[pct-l] FW: Bus Service to Campo and Scissors Crossing changing



This was posted on the PCT2006 Yahoo Group today:


Schedules and fares are changing to/from these two locations as of 
January 30, 2006. See the announcement at 
http://www.sdcommute.com/documents/T1RuralChanges.0106.pdf 

The 894 bus, which most hikers take between El Cajon and Campo, is 
cutting back to three runs a day Mon-Fri. Weekend service is being 
discontinued. Departures from El Cajon will be at 9:00AM, 4:00OPM, and 
5:10PM. Most hikers who fly into San Diego in the AM will probably take 
the 4:00PM run which will put them at the Trading Post in Campo about 
5:50PM, too late to do much more than scoot down to the border and back 
before dark. One-way fares are increasing from $3 to $8-10. (One of 
these runs will also go to Morena - don't know which one).

The 888 bus to Morena/Campo will run a single round trip on Mondays and 
Fridays only leaving El Cajon at 4:10PM and arriving in Campo at 5:57PM. I
believe this bus drops you off at Cameron Corners instead of the 
Trading Post leaving you a 1-2 mile walk to Campo proper. Take the 894 
bus instead unless you want a burger and fries from the stand in 
Cameron Corners.

Scissors Crossing to Julian (Route 891) is moving from Saturdays to 
Thursdays with only one round trip. It looks like you will still be 
able to do the round trip in one day, but it will be an all day affair.

If you are planning to take any of these buses, check SDCommute for 
updated schedules just before you leave for the border.
